About the application

We’re excited to invite you to apply to be a part of WellFest 2026, happening on March 20 2026, from 6:00 PM to 9:00 PM at Lawrenceville Lawn. This event is focused on students and mental wellness, and we are looking for student vendors whose offerings align with the event’s mission of promoting well-being, self-care, and mental health awareness.

 

This application is for student vendors offering original, hand-made items, including but not limited to fine art, photography, prints, decorative items for home, office, garden, or personal use, artisanal goods, and small business services. Examples include candles, custom clothing, essential oils, charm bracelets, and mental wellness-related products or services. We encourage student vendors whose work supports relaxation, self-care, mindfulness, and mental health initiatives. Please note, we do not allow vendors offering competing products or those whose services do not align with the event’s mission.

 

While we plan to host WellFest at Lawrenceville Lawn, which can accommodate up to 40 vendors, inclement weather may require us to move the event to the Lawrenceville Art Center, which has a reduced capacity. As a result, vendor participation may be subject to availability, and we will communicate any changes as soon as possible.

 

Applications will be reviewed and accepted on a first-come, first-serve basis. We can’t wait to see what you bring to WellFest 2026 and look forward to partnering in support of student mental wellness!

Terms & Conditions

Vendor Criteria: - Vendors must adhere to City Event Safety Guidelines, https://www.downtownlawrencevillega.com/health-and-safety/ - Vendors must provide all necessary equipment for booth space (10x10 tent, table, chairs, etc.) - Vendors must wear masks, in addition to keeping their work areas clean- Vendors must separate cash, product handling, and ensure regular and proper handwashing - Vendors must provide hand sanitizer at their booth- Vendors must remain at their booth and are not permitted to walk around event space and pass out materials
